About the SEA–ZRH route
The Seattle to Zurich route crosses the North Atlantic, where the jet stream is the primary source of turbulence. Flying at 37,000 feet, the aircraft encounters the strongest bumps roughly 2–5 hours into the flight. This is clear-air turbulence — no clouds, no visual warning — which makes a pre-flight forecast especially valuable.
The route is served by American Airlines, United, Delta on Boeing 757 · Airbus A330 aircraft,
with flights typically cruising at 37,000 feet over a distance of 5,244 miles (4,557 nautical miles).

Turbulence levels on SEA–ZRH
What to expect at each phase of the flight
SmoothDeparture & arrival — climb and descent phases are generally calm
LightMinor bumps — drink stays in your cup, walking feels slightly unsteady
ModerateNoticeable bumps — stay seated with seatbelt on, service may pause
HeavyStrong jolts — unsecured items move, crew seated. Rare but possible

Data Sources
- PIREP — Pilot reports (PIREPs) submitted via FAA/ICAO systems, aggregated over 12+ months of historical data
- SIGMET / AIRMET — Significant Meteorological Information bulletins from NOAA Aviation Weather Center
- EDR data — Eddy Dissipation Rate measurements from commercial aircraft (ADS-B derived turbulence intensity)
- Seasonal patterns — 5-year rolling averages of turbulence frequency and intensity by month for this route
